Jasper was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their fourth straight loss. They fell 44-33 to the Midway Vikings. The contest marked the Eagles' lowest-scoring game so far this season.
Jasper now has a losing record of 9-10. As for Midway, their victory was their first in the district, bumping their district record up to 1-3 and their overall record up to 7-6.
Coming up, Jasper will welcome Liberal at 5:30 p.m. on Friday. As for Midway, they will have some time to savor their win since their next game is a little ways off: they'll take on Lakeland at 6:00 p.m. on February 3.
